Are you an experienced payroll professional looking to make a difference in the education sector? We are seeking a Payroll Assistant to join our friendly and supportive team, helping to deliver an efficient payroll and pension administration service for a network of schools.
The Role: Reporting to the Payroll Manager, you will play a key role in ensuring school staff are paid accurately and on time, while supporting monthly and year-end reporting processes. You will act as a point of contact for School Bursars and Business Managers and work closely with external agencies including HMRC and Teachers’ Pensions.
- Process payroll documentation and maintain accurate records
- Prepare and check data for BACS payments
- Generate and distribute payslips, reports and year-to-date summaries
- Act as the first point of contact for client schools regarding payroll queries
- Liaise with external agencies including HMRC and pension providers
- Support pension processes including auto-enrolment and re-enrolment
- Maintain payroll software and ensure timely updates
- Provide training and support to school-based staff on payroll matters
What we are looking for:
- Minimum 2 years’ experience in payroll
- Strong understanding of PAYE, NIC and statutory payments
- Experience with end-to-end payroll processing
- A collaborative and customer-focused approach
- Experience working in education payroll (desirable)
